The Zora Symphony

Symphonic fountain

Work your way

Carve out the hearing, sound a stream

And flow within

Trickling, never dropping or dripping

But moving steadily towards the heart

To meet the rising steam

As lillypads mourning

Are pulled by the stem into a watery sea

Let this gentle sound pull me beneath

The surface tense

Until all my former fear are broken

And I am but a rippling sound

Another trickle towards uniformity
